Deportation Efforts and Efficiency

  • πŸ“ˆ While over 100,000 deportations have occurred since January 20th, Homan is not satisfied, emphasizing the need to deport millions of people who are in the U.S. illegally.
  • πŸ’° Efforts are underway to increase efficiency in deportation flights by reducing detention times and optimizing travel document issuance to maximize bed usage.
  • ✈️ The use of military aircraft for deportations is being explored for cost-efficiency, alongside contracting with the private sector.
  • 🚨 Sending gang members and terrorist threats to prisons in El Salvador sends a strong message and is part of the strategy.

Cartel Operations and Border Security

  • πŸ’° Cartels are making record profits from smuggling, sex trafficking, and drug smuggling under the current administration.
  • πŸ“‰ Homan claims that increased border security is hurting cartels' bottom line, forcing them to adapt methods like increased maritime smuggling.
  • ⚠️ Escalated violence from cartels is expected due to their financial losses, with potential threats against officers.
  • πŸ‡ΊπŸ‡Έ Homan believes President Trump can dismantle cartels, comparing it to the defeat of ISIS, and suggests Mexico would benefit from U.S. intervention against them.

Northern Border Concerns

  • ⚠️ While the southern border crossings are down significantly, concerns remain about the northern border due to minimal resources and a longer, less patrolled area.
  • πŸ‡¨πŸ‡¦ Special interest aliens are noted to cross more frequently via the northern border due to easier entry into Canada.
  • πŸ“ˆ There's an observed increase in individuals from countries like Pakistan, India, Turkey, and Romania crossing the northern border.
